Rachel Campellone's work experience begins with their current role as Sales Director at Raptive, formerly known as CafeMedia. In this position, they are responsible for building a creator-first future and representing over 4,000 independent publishers. Prior to this, Rachel worked at Meredith Corporation, where they held various roles, including Director of Brand Partnerships, Director of Audio Innovation, and Manager/Director of Innovation. In these positions, they oversaw audio offerings across a portfolio of premium brands, launched the Meredith Audio & Voice Network (MAVN), and led the company's innovation initiatives. Rachel also gained experience at Time Inc. as a Marketing Manager, where they played a crucial role in reaching a large audience through influential brands. Before that, they worked as the Marketing & Partnerships Lead at Palisades Media Ventures, a part of Burson-Marsteller. Rachel's work experience also includes a role as a Summer Camp Counselor at Camp Downer in Vermont.

Rachel Campellone holds a Bachelor of Arts (BA) degree in International Studies from The Johns Hopkins University. Rachel also completed a semester abroad in Buenos Aires through New York University. Rachel attended Middlebury Union High School for their secondary education. Additionally, they have obtained a Spinning Instructor certification from Mad Dogg Athletics.
